The Essex County Board of Supervisors is considering hiring the New York City law firm Napoli Shkolnik — which is representing the counties of Fulton, Nassau, Otsego, Schoharie, Sullivan and Wyoming in the lawsuit. The lawsuit alleges that local 911 services are underfunded as a result of the apparent failure of AT&T, Frontier Communications, Time Warner Cable and Verizon to accurately bill, collect and hand over revenue generated from 911 calls. The companies have “made multiple material misstatements of fact” to the counties, the lawsuit says, and have either failed to file reports or provided “false monthly and annual reports.” The lawsuit also cites a 2018 report from the state comptroller’s office that found a number of discrepancies in how companies’ administrative fees were calculated and how payments were recorded or reported. The lawsuit was filed in state Supreme Court in Nassau County, Long Island in early May.
